We would need to know what the gear ratio in the rear differential is in order to tell you RPM at a specific MPH.. Is it a 3.73, 3.42, 3.31? There COULD be several different factory gear ratio's available, and then again someone could have changed it out along the way to something other than factory. There are gear/rpm/mph calculators available on the internet once you know the gear ratio.
